Protest in Marib in solidarity with Gaza, denouncing occupation's crimes
[05/04/2024 08:50]

MARIB - SABA
Thousands organized a protest in the province of Marib on Friday in solidarity with the Palestinian people in the Gaza Strip, condemning the ongoing crimes of Israeli occupation in the Gaza Strip and all occupied Palestinian cities.

The participants expressed strong condemnation of the shameful international stance towards the civilians in the Gaza Strip, who are subjected to genocide, continuous ethnic cleansing, blockade, and deliberate starvation as part of a Zionist attempt to liquidate the Palestinian cause and expel Palestinians from their land.

They reiterated the unwavering stance of the Yemeni people in support of the Palestinian Issue, affirming their continued support for their Palestinian brothers in their legitimate national struggle and their resilience against Israeli occupation until the liberation of all occupied territories and the establishment of an independent and fully sovereign Palestinian state.

The protesters called on the international community, particularly the permanent members of the Security Council, to shoulder their legal and moral responsibilities towards over two million Palestinian civilians in the Gaza Strip, urging urgent action to save their lives and provide immediate relief and medical assistance to all areas, especially in the northern regions of the Gaza Strip.

They emphasized the necessity for the United Nations Security Council to abide by its resolutions, especially its recent Resolution 2728, which calls for an immediate ceasefire in the Gaza Strip and prohibits Israel from disregarding international decisions.
